Tone & Electronics

The Alnico 2 magnets paired with 42-gauge plain enamel wire create a naturally compressed, warm response with smooth midrange presence and controlled highs. Output measures around 9k ohms D.C., positioning the 78 as a moderate-output design that responds well to both clean and overdriven amp settings without excessive aggression. Live, this means tight, musical breakup that cuts through the mix without muddying the picture.

Design & Build

Light wax potting ensures stability and feedback control while preserving the organic resonance of the coils—critical for stage use where microphonic feedback can kill a take. The 4-conductor lead design allows for flexible wiring options, and the black bobbins with braided lead complete a professional appearance that complements any guitar's aesthetic.

Frequently Asked Questions

What does the zebra coil configuration mean?

Zebra refers to the black-and-white alternating coil appearance on these pickups. It's purely cosmetic and pairs a neck and bridge model in standard 50mm spacing for traditional drop-in installation.

Will these pickups work in any guitar?

These are designed for guitars with standard 50mm spacing between pole pieces. Check your current pickup specifications or consult your guitar's documentation to confirm compatibility before purchasing.

Are the 78s suitable for metal or high-gain styles?

No—the 78 Model is optimized for blues, rock, jazz, and classic rock with its moderate 9k ohms output and warm, balanced character. They lack the aggression and output needed for metal or djent applications.

What's included in this set?

You receive a complete neck and bridge humbucker pair with 4-conductor leads, black bobbins with braided wiring, and standard spacing. Both pickups feature Alnico 2 magnets and light wax potting.

How does the 4-conductor lead benefit me?

4-conductor wiring allows flexible installation options and coil-splitting or series/parallel wiring configurations if your guitar's electronics support them, giving you added tonal versatility.
